Global Trade Compliance Analyst

Supply Chain

Company & Position Overview:

Join us at Lakeland Industries, a leading innovator in the PPE sector. We pride ourselves on delivering exceptional products and services that enhance our customers' experiences. Our commitment to excellence, teamwork, and customer satisfaction makes us an inspiring place to work. We are currently seeking a dedicated Sr. Global Trade Compliance Analyst to drive our compliance and brokerage processes to new heights.

At Lakeland, we prioritize compliance and integrity in our international trade operations. We ensure that our practices align with regulatory requirements while delivering the highest-quality service to our customers. We will gather and communicate critical data, including HTS analysis, import matrix, and geopolitical trade developments to inform our strategies to all departments. This comprehensive approach will ensure that we effectively analyze risks and manage international trade.

Key Responsibilities:

Monitor geopolitical trends and their implications for trade policies

Screen transactions against Sanction Party Lists to mitigate risks

Oversee daily trade compliance operations across the US, Canada, and EU

Foster strong relationships with customs brokers while ensuring regulatory adherence

Develop and manage tariff databases

Aid in crafting trade forecasts and projections while applying expertise in free trade agreements and rules of origin

Data Analysis & Reporting

  • Analyze trade tariffs and duties for optimization
  • Generate monthly duty reports for quarterly and yearly analysis

Research & Strategy

  • Conduct comprehensive market research to enhance trade initiatives and assess policy effectiveness
  • Carry out market research to bolster trade initiatives and evaluate the effectiveness of trade strategies

Cross-Functional Collaboration

  • Collaborate with logistics, finance, customer service, and sales to optimize compliance processes

Training & Knowledge Sharing

  • Provide training and ongoing support to team members while keeping abreast of industry trends and best practices

Required Skills and Qualifications:

Degree in Business, international trade, or economics; equivalent experience is acceptable.

Strong leadership, collaboration, and problem-solving capabilities.

Skilled in ERP systems, especially SAP.

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.

Ability to multitask in a fast-paced environment while promoting a culture of respect and continuous improvement.

Independent decision-making capabilities

Strong in Microsoft Suite and advanced Excel

Minimum Education / Experience:

Bachelor's degree from an accredited college or university

3-5 years of work experience with 2 years of experience in logistics or compliance

Preferred Education / Experience:

Bachelor's degree from an accredited college or university

2 years of global experience

Working Conditions / Equipment:

Ability to sit for extended periods at a desk and/or computer

Willingness to be on call and adaptable to changing work schedules

Occasional access to warehouse and manufacturing areas in both climate-controlled and non-climate-controlled environments

Competence with standard office equipment and software

Travel may be required domestically and internationally as necessary
